Reviews for the D-Link DSL-2750U Hardware Version C1 firmware generally emphasize its status as a legacy device with critical security vulnerabilities and hardware limitations. While updates can add specific features like 3G dongle support or Ethernet WAN functionality, many users and experts now recommend against using this hardware for modern networks. Key Performance & Review Highlights Security Vulnerabilities

: A critical vulnerability (vME1.16 or prior) was identified that allowed unauthenticated local network attackers to perform OS command injection and access configuration files without credentials. D-Link released a patch to disable the vulnerable functionality, but this is considered a "beta" or "hot-fix" release. Performance Bottlenecks

: Users report that despite the "N300" branding, the hardware often struggles with modern high-speed connections. Some users find download speeds stuck at ~30Mbps on 100Mbps lines due to the older CPU being a bottleneck. Functional Improvements Ethernet WAN

: Newer firmware allows users to convert one LAN port into a WAN port to use the device as a standard router for fiber/cable connections. 3G Dongle Support

: Updates are often required to enable compatibility with specific 3G/4G USB dongles for failover internet. Custom Firmware Limitations OpenWrt Wiki explicitly lists the C1 revision as "NOT RECOMMENDED"

because it only has 4MB of Flash and 32MB of RAM. This is insufficient for running secure, up-to-date third-party firmware, and support for this version ended in 2022. Spiceworks Community Known Firmware Versions firmware dlink dsl2750u h w c1 new

Post 3: Firmware Upgrade Instructions

"To upgrade the firmware on your DSL-2750U HW C1, follow these steps:

  1. Download the latest firmware from the D-Link website.
  2. Log in to the router's web interface (default IP: 192.168.0.1).
  3. Go to the 'Advanced Setup' section and click on 'Firmware Update'.
  4. Select the downloaded firmware file and click 'Upload'.
  5. Wait for the upgrade process to complete.

Make sure to backup your settings before upgrading!"
